networkAccessTraffic resource type

Namespace: microsoft.graph.networkaccess

Important

APIs under the /beta version in Microsoft Graph are subject to change. Use of these APIs in production applications is not supported. To determine whether an API is available in v1.0, use the Version selector.

Represents a network access traffic log entry. It contains comprehensive information regarding network traffic events, offering detailed insights into the nature and characteristics of the traffic through the Global Secure Access (GSA) services.

Properties

Property Type Description
action microsoft.graph.networkaccess.filteringPolicyAction Indicates the action taken based on filtering policies. The possible values are: block, allow, unknownFutureValue, bypass, alert. Use the Prefer: include-unknown-enum-members request header to get the following values from this {evolvable enum}(/graph/best-practices-concept#handling-future-members-in-evolvable-enumerations): bypass , alert.
agentVersion String Represents the version of the Global Secure Access (GSA) client agent software.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
applicationSnapshot microsoft.graph.networkaccess.applicationSnapshot Destination Application ID accessed in Azure AD during the transaction.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
connectionId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a connection.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
createdDateTime DateTimeOffset Represents the date and time when a network access traffic log entry was created.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
description String Informational error message. For example: "Threat intelligence detected a transaction and triggered an alert." or "The Global Secure Access (GSA) policy blocked the destination and triggered an alert."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
destinationFQDN String Represents the Fully Qualified Domain Name (FQDN) of the destination host or server in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
destinationIp String Represents the IP address of the destination host or server in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
destinationPort Int32 Represents the network port number on the destination host or server in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
destinationUrl String Represents the URL of the destination in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
destinationWebCategory microsoft.graph.networkaccess.webCategory The destination FQDN's Web Category (e.g., Gambling).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
deviceCategory microsoft.graph.networkaccess.deviceCategory Represents the category classification of a device within a network infrastructure. The possible values are: client, branch, unknownFutureValue.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
deviceId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a device within a network infrastructure.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
deviceOperatingSystem String Represents the operating system installed on a device within a network infrastructure.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
deviceOperatingSystemVersion String Represents the version or release number of the operating system installed on a device within a network infrastructure.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
filteringProfileId String The ID of the Filtering Profile associated with the action performed on tra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
filteringProfileName String The name of the Filtering Profile associated with the action performed on tra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
headers microsoft.graph.networkaccess.headers Represents the headers included in a network request or response.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
httpMethod microsoft.graph.networkaccess.httpMethod The HTTP method inspected in the intercepted HTTP tra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
initiatingProcessName String The process initiating the traffic transaction.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
networkProtocol microsoft.graph.networkaccess.networkingProtocol Represents the networking protocol used for communication. The possible values are: ip, icmp, igmp, ggp, ipv4, tcp, pup, udp, idp, ipv6, ipv6RoutingHeader, ipv6FragmentHeader, ipSecEncapsulatingSecurityPayload, ipSecAuthenticationHeader, icmpV6, ipv6NoNextHeader, ipv6DestinationOptions, nd, raw, ipx, spx, spxII, unknownFutureValue.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
operationStatus microsoft.graph.networkaccess.networkTrafficOperationStatus Indication if traffic was successfully processed. The possible values are: success, failure, unknownFutureValue.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
policyId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a policy.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
policyName String The name of the filtering policy associated with the action performed on tra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
policyRuleId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a policy rule.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
policyRuleName String The name of the rule associated with the action performed on tra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
popProcessingRegion String The Point-of-Presence processing region of the tra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
privateAccessDetails microsoft.graph.networkaccess.privateAccessDetails Details about private access tra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
receivedBytes Int64 Represents the total number of bytes received in a network communication or data transfer.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
remoteNetworkId String The ID from which traffic was sent or received, providing visibility into the origin of the tra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
resourceTenantId String Tenant ID that owns the resource.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
responseCode Int32 The HTTP response code inspected in the intercepted HTTP tra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
sentBytes Int64 Represents the total number of bytes sent in a network communication or data transfer.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
sessionId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a session or connection within a network infrastructure.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
sourceIp String Represents the source IP address in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
sourcePort Int32 Represents the network port number on the source host or device in a network communication.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
tenantId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a tenant within a network infrastructure.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
threatType String The type of threat detected in the traffic.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
trafficType microsoft.graph.networkaccess.trafficType Represents the type or category of network traffic. The possible values are: internet, private, microsoft365, all, unknownFutureValue.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
transactionId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a specific transaction or operation. Key.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
transportProtocol microsoft.graph.networkaccess.networkingProtocol Represents the transport protocol used for communication. The possible values are: ip, icmp, igmp, ggp, ipv4, tcp, pup, udp, idp, ipv6, ipv6RoutingHeader, ipv6FragmentHeader, ipSecEncapsulatingSecurityPayload, ipSecAuthenticationHeader, icmpV6, ipv6NoNextHeader, ipv6DestinationOptions, nd, raw, ipx, spx, spxII, unknownFutureValue.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
userId String Represents a unique identifier assigned to a user.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
userPrincipalName String Represents the user principal name (UPN) associated with a user.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.
vendorNames Collection(String) The name of the vendors who detected the threat. Supports $filter (eq) and $orderby.

Relationships

Relationship Type Description
device device Represents the device associated with the network traffic, providing details about the hardware or virtual machine involved in the transaction.
user user Represents the user associated with the network traffic, providing details about the individual or account initiating the transaction.
